Anyhow, I found a wholesaler in my area named W.R. VERNON. If you are in Winston Salem NC, you must look them up. I haven't actually eaten the produce yet, however I was able to pick up large quantities for cheap. I bought nanas, oranges, grapes, mangoes, and celery! For example --- I took home a 40 pound box of nanas for just under twenty bucks. This will def last me a little longer than a week. I had the guy pick me up a nanas with a little green in them, so they can have time to ripen a bit. I picked up 9 mangoes for under ten bucks. They are beautiful too. The celery was just 0.75 cents per stalk. Even if you aren't a raw vegan, and just like produce it is worth checking these places out. You can go with your friends to buy large quantities and then split them, because you do really save cash. Google wholesalers in your area and see what you can find!!!
